(SPONSORED) — September is National Recovery Month, an observance held every September since 1989 to promote substance use treatment and recovery practices, support the recovery community, and honor service providers and communities who support the recovery process.
Lift The Label, Colorado Behavioral Health Administration’s (BHA) stigma reduction campaign, recognizes Recovery Month by releasing new Recovery Cards Project designs and sharing ways to help support people on their recovery journeys.
